Who We Are

Rooted in Ghana,
Growing Communities

De Colours Foundation (DCF) is a Ghanaian non-governmental organisation established in 2009. We work in rural and peri-urban communities across Ghana to address the systemic barriers that keep people trapped in poverty.

Our approach is holistic we don't just address one issue, we tackle the interlocking challenges of education, health, livelihoods, and community infrastructure together. This interconnected model creates real, lasting change that communities can sustain long after our involvement.

From the Volta Region to Greater Accra, from the Eastern Region to the Northern Region, DCF's footprint spans twelve active communities and is growing.

Our Journey

17 Years of Impact

From a single community initiative in 2009 to a multi-region organisation reaching thousands, DCF's story is one of perseverance, faith, and unwavering commitment to Ghana's people.

DCF history
2009

Foundation Established

De Colours Foundation was founded with a mission to address educational and social inequalities in rural Ghanaian communities.

2010s

Expanding Programmes

Expanded focus to include agriculture, vocational training, and SME development � broadening impact across multiple life areas.

2020

COVID-19 Relief Response

Provided rapid relief support to farming communities in Ketu South, Volta Region during the national lockdown.

2021

Apiatse Explosion Response

Deployed emergency humanitarian support to communities displaced by the Apiatse explosion in the Western Region.

2023

Alorkpem Island Project

Surveyed and began supporting the Alorkpem island community � providing infrastructure renovation and educational resources.

2023�2030

Strategic Plan Launch

Launched the 2023�2030 strategic plan with seven focus pillars to guide DCF into its next transformative chapter.

2025

World Menstrual Hygiene Day

Scaled our health empowerment programme � distributing hygiene kits to hundreds of girls in Akropong, Eastern Region.

Stories of Change

Real People, Real Impact

Behind every number is a human story. Here are a few of the lives changed by DCF's work.

Alorkpem

Alorkpem Island School Renovation

Isolated by water, 300+ families in Alorkpem finally have a school that meets structural standards after DCF renovated the three-unit classroom block in 2023. Read more
Hygiene

200 Girls Stay in School

On World Menstrual Hygiene Day 2025, DCF reached 200 girls in Akropong with full hygiene packages so that no girl misses class every month. Read more
Relief

Apiatse Explosion Relief

When the 2021 Apiatse explosion devastated the Western Region, DCF was on the ground immediately providing emergency food, shelter, and business recovery support. Read more
